Description

We are pleased to present this special pre-war 2 bed, 1.5 bath with in-unit washer/dryer at the coveted Stanton Cooperative. The theme is light and space, and Unit 11E has plenty of both.

An oversized formal entry flows into this apartment?s expansive living and dining room (over 21 feet long!) while beamed high ceilings and elegant French doors add a nice touch of character.

The windowed galley kitchen offers substantial cabinet storage and counter space, as well as a conveniently located windowed half-bathroom. A separate service entrance serves as a handy egress for deliveries and rubbish removal.

The split bedrooms are a rare find, with three large closets in the King-sized master while the second bedroom can alternatively be used as an office/den or formal dining room depending on your needs. Located between the master and the living room is a renovated, windowed full bathroom with rain shower.

Built in 1925 by renowned architects Sugarman and Berger and named after suffragette Elizabeth Cady Stanton, The Stanton is an elegant pre-war building offering white glove service. Residents enjoy 24-hour doorman, a beautifully landscaped roof deck, fully-equipped gym with sauna, library/meeting room, central laundry, children's play room, private storage, bike room and live-in super.

Located in the heart of the Upper West Side on the corner of Broadway but with its entrance on quaint West 94th Street, The Stanton is ideally situated half a block from the 1/2/3 subway station, the crosstown bus at 96th Street, Equinox Health Club, both Central and Riverside Parks, and a plethora of excellent restaurants and amenities ? including Trader Joe's, Whole Foods, and Symphony Space, just one block away. Pets welcome! Central air or thru-wall A/C permitted with board approval.

Note: The Stanton has recently undergone capital improvements including a replacement window project, oil to gas conversion, and exercise room and bike-storage upgrades. Monthly assessment of $149.89 ends Dec. 2019.

The Upper West Side (UWS) is celebrated for its cultural richness and architectural grandeur. Set between Central Park and Riverside Park, the neighborhood provides direct access to green space within the urban grid. Residents enjoy easy access to Lincoln Center, the American Museum of Natural History, and a popular culinary scene. The real estate landscape is famous for its historic brownstones and iconic 'white-glove' apartment buildings along Central Park West and Riverside Drive.
